API Component.Property.GetListIndex

From Flowcode Help
Revision as of 11:54, 16 January 2023 by Wiki bot (talk | contribs)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igationJump to search
Fc9-comp-macro.png GetListIndex
Gets a single lists index value from a property by line number 
Fc9-h32-icon.png - HANDLE Handle
The component handle to get the property of 
Fc9-string-icon.png - STRING Property
The textual name of the property 
Fc9-u32-icon.png - ULONG LineIx
The lists line (first is zero) to read the index of 
Fc9-string-icon.png - STRING Return


Detailed description

Given a Property which is a list type, this gets the index (3-character) part of the line corresponding to LineIx, with zero being the first line. This index can then be used in GetListItem and related calls.


The lines of the property are stored in its filter - see GetFilter.


No checks are performed to establish the property is of the correct type.


Examples

Calling in a calculation

  • Declare a variable 'result' of type STRING
  • Add to a calculation icon:
    result = ::Component.Property.GetListIndex(handle, "property", lineix)